Understanding the Tech Skills Gap in the UKThe UK’s technology sector has grown exponentially, with businesses increasingly investing in custom software development in the UK to enhance their operations. However, a lack of skilled software developers has created a talent shortage, making it difficult for companies to find the right expertise.
Some key factors contributing to the tech skills gap include:
- Rapid technological advancements: Emerging technologies like AI, blockchain, and cloud computing require specialised skills that many developers have yet to acquire.
- Shortage of qualified professionals: There is a disparity between industry demands and the number of graduates with the required skill set.
- Brexit and workforce challenges: Changes in immigration laws have impacted the availability of skilled IT professionals from other European countries.
As a result, businesses looking for software development services in the UK face challenges in finding experienced developers who can execute their projects efficiently.
Key Initiatives to Bridge the Skills Gap
The UK government, educational institutions, and private organisations are actively working to address the skills shortage. Several initiatives aim to upskill the workforce and ensure that businesses have access to top-tier software developers.
1. Government-backed Tech Training Programs
The UK government has introduced various programs to boost digital skills, such as:
- The National Skills Fund – Providing funding for individuals to upskill in tech-related fields.
- Digital Skills Bootcamps – Short-term, intensive training courses focused on coding, software development, and cybersecurity.
- T-levels in Digital – A new qualification designed for young professionals to gain practical experience in software development.
These initiatives help create a steady pipeline of skilled developers, making it easier for businesses to hire software developers in the UK.

3. Encouraging Diversity in Tech
Diversity plays a crucial role in bridging the skills gap. Organisations like Code First Girls, Tech Talent Charter, and Women in Tech promote opportunities for underrepresented groups in the tech industry. Encouraging more women and minority groups to pursue careers in software development helps expand the talent pool and strengthens the UK’s position as a global tech leader.
